To make your own Frozen Chocolate Banana Bites, you need these ingredients.

So, so simple.

1. First, slice the bananas.

2. Then break up the chocolate…

… and melt it in your microwave oven.

3. Next, chop the dried fruits and nuts a bit.

4. To make the magic happen, dunk the banana slices in the chocolate.

Using two forks works great here.

5. Place the chocolate covered slices on a cooling rack. Since this is a little messy part, it would be absolutely great if you could place a piece of parchment paper under the rack.

6. Then sprinkle with the chopped fruits and nuts.

7. Finally, place the rack with the banana bites in the fridge to firm up a bit. After about 1/2 hour, using a sharp spatula, transfer the bites on a tray, cover with a plastic wrap and place in the freezer.
